In the last two decades, the profession of international credential evaluation, like the rest of the world, has experienced a revolution in how documents are stored and retrieved. We have transitioned from a paper-based environment to a digital world in less than a generation. During this session, we perform a global environmental scan of the field, exploring our collective needs in terms of a communal credentials archive against such issues as the GDPR. Participants engage in dialogue to help them design a plan to support the preservation and professional use of international educational credentials.
